在互联网的世界里,网页是我们日常互动的窗口。它们不仅美观,而且功能强大,背后隐藏着复杂的逻辑和技巧。今天,我们就来揭开前端逻辑的神秘面纱,一探网页背后的秘密与技巧。
前端技术概览
首先,让我们来了解一下前端技术的基本构成。前端开发主要涉及以下技术:
- HTML(超文本标记语言):网页内容的骨架,定义了网页的结构。
- CSS(层叠样式表):网页的皮肤,负责网页的样式和布局。
- JavaScript:网页的灵魂,负责网页的交互和动态效果。
HTML:构建网页的基本元素
HTML是网页的基础,它使用一系列标签来构建网页的结构。以下是一些常用的HTML标签:
<div>:用于创建一个通用的容器。<span>:用于对文本进行微小的格式化。<a>:用于创建超链接。<img>:用于插入图片。
例如,一个简单的HTML页面可能如下所示:
<!DOCTYPE html>
<html>
<head>
<title>我的第一个网页</title>
</head>
<body>
<h1>欢迎来到我的网页</h1>
<p>这是一个段落。</p>
<a href="https://www.example.com">点击这里访问示例网站</a>
<img src="image.jpg" alt="示例图片">
</body>
</html>
CSS:美化与布局
CSS用于美化网页和布局。以下是一些常用的CSS属性:
color:设置文本颜色。background-color:设置背景颜色。margin:设置元素的外边距。padding:设置元素的填充。
以下是一个简单的CSS示例:
body {
background-color: #f0f0f0;
font-family: Arial, sans-serif;
}
h1 {
color: #333;
text-align: center;
}
p {
color: #666;
line-height: 1.6;
}
JavaScript:实现交互
JavaScript是前端开发的灵魂,它允许网页实现动态效果和交互功能。以下是一些常用的JavaScript概念:
- 变量:用于存储数据。
- 函数:用于执行特定任务。
- 事件:用于响应用户操作。
以下是一个简单的JavaScript示例:
// 定义一个函数,当用户点击按钮时执行
function sayHello() {
alert("你好!");
}
// 当页面加载完毕时,调用函数
window.onload = function() {
document.getElementById("myButton").onclick = sayHello;
};
前端框架与库
为了提高开发效率,许多前端框架和库被开发出来。以下是一些流行的前端框架和库:
- React:由Facebook开发,用于构建用户界面。
- Vue.js:用于构建交互式网页和单页应用。
- Angular:由Google开发,用于构建大型单页应用。
前端性能优化
前端性能优化是提高用户体验的关键。以下是一些优化技巧:
- 压缩代码:减小HTML、CSS和JavaScript文件的大小。
- 使用CDN:使用内容分发网络(CDN)来加速内容的加载。
- 懒加载:按需加载图片和其他资源。
总结
前端开发是一个充满挑战和乐趣的领域。通过掌握HTML、CSS和JavaScript等基本技能,以及熟悉前端框架和性能优化技巧,你可以创建出令人惊叹的网页。希望这篇文章能帮助你更好地理解前端逻辑,揭开网页背后的秘密。
